What You'll Do
  • Identify opportunities to leverage technology solutions to address business challenges and improve efficiency.
  • Develop and maintain the Legal technology roadmap; monitor and evaluate its effectiveness in meeting organizational goals.
  • Lead and support multiple technology projects, including assessing new solutions, system implementations, upgrades, and enhancements in collaboration with business stakeholders.
  • Manage implementation of system upgrades and enhancements to align with departmental goals.
  • Ensure compliance with security requirements and oversee implementation for approved software solutions.
  • Create and manage technical project plans, schedules, and resources, including requirements, specifications, and design documentation.
  • Communicate project status, progress, and issues to stakeholders; facilitate decision‑making and resolve technical challenges.
  • Analyze and document complex workflows and automation within the department technology platforms.
  • Facilitate project meetings, including kick‑offs, design reviews, progress updates, and closure activities.
